Bulk Variations for WooCommerce


Bulk Variations for WooCommerce is a powerful WordPress plugin that simplifies the process of creating and managing product variations in WooCommerce. It allows you to add a new variation attribute to all your existing products with just a few clicks, saving you a significant amount of time and effort.

Additionally, the plugin offers a global price adjustment feature, enabling you to increase or decrease the prices of the newly created variations with a percentage value.

Key Features

  • Bulk Variation Creation: Create a new variation attribute for all existing WooCommerce products simultaneously. This feature eliminates the need to manually add variations for each product, streamlining the process and saving you valuable time.
  • Global Price Adjustment: Easily adjust the prices of the newly created variations by specifying a percentage value. You can either increase or decrease the prices across all variations, providing flexibility in your pricing strategy.
  • Landing Page Integration: The plugin includes a shortcode [variations attribute="your_attribute"] that generates a landing page displaying all the available variation terms (e.g., shows, exhibitions) as a grid. Customers can easily navigate and select their desired variation.
  • Automatic Attribute Creation: If the specified attribute doesn’t exist in your WooCommerce installation, the plugin will automatically create it, ensuring a seamless integration with your existing product catalog.
  • User-Friendly Admin Interface: The plugin provides a clean and intuitive admin interface, allowing you to configure the variation attribute name, variation term name, and pricing adjustment percentage with ease.

Find out more here.


  • Settings – Dashboard
  • Settings – Help


  • Upload the bulk-variations-for-woocommerce-x.x.x.zip file through the WordPress Plugin screen and install
  • Otherwise please upload the uncompressed bulk-variations-for-woocommerce folder to the wp-content/plugins/ directory
  • Activate the plugin from the Plugins page within WordPress
  • Go to WooCommerce – Bulk Variations and create your first bulk variation (the attribute must already exist)

ਅਕਸਰ ਪੁੱਛੇ ਜਾਂਦੇ ਸਵਾਲ

How does the plugin handle existing product variations?

The plugin creates new variations for all existing WooCommerce products. If a product already has variations, the new variations will be added to the existing ones.

Can I create multiple variation attributes at once?

No, the plugin currently supports creating one variation attribute at a time for all products. However, you can run the process multiple times to add different variation attributes.

Does the plugin support variable products only?

Yes, the Bulk Variations for WooCommerce plugin is designed to work with variable products. It will not create variations for simple products.

How do I display the variations on the frontend?

You can use the provided shortcode [variations attribute="your_attribute"] on any page or post to display a grid of variation terms (e.g., shows, exhibitions). Customers can then click on the desired variation to navigate to the corresponding products.

Can I customize the appearance of the variations landing page?

The plugin generates a basic grid layout for the variations landing page. However, you can customize the appearance by overriding the CSS styles in your theme or through additional CSS rules.


13 ਸਤੰਬਰ 2023
you should know what is attribute name and variation is created for all the products, no filtering
Read all 1 review

ਯੋਗਦਾਨੀ ਤੇ ਵਿਕਾਸਕਾਰ

“Bulk Variations for WooCommerce” is open source software. The following people have contributed to this plugin.


“Bulk Variations for WooCommerce” ਦਾ ਆਪਣੀ ਭਾਸ਼ਾ ਵਿੱਚ ਅਨੁਵਾਦ ਕਰੋ।

ਵਿਕਾਸ ਕਾਰਜ ਵਿੱਚ ਰੁਚੀ ਰੱਖਦੇ ਹੋ?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.



  • UPDATE: Plugin Icons and banners added
  • UPDATE: Updated readme file


  • UPDATE: Updated WordPress compatibility
  • UPDATE: Updated WooCommerce compatibility


  • UPDATE: Updated WordPress compatibility


  • UPDATE: Updated WordPress compatibility
  • UPDATE: Updated WooCommerce compatibility


  • UPDATE: Updated WordPress compatibility
  • UPDATE: Updated WooCommerce compatibility


  • UPDATE: Updated WordPress compatibility
  • UPDATE: Update JavaScript to ES6


  • FIX: Fixed author name
  • UPDATE: Updated assets and tags


  • UPDATE: Made all parameters customizable
  • UPDATE: Added documentation
  • FEATURE: Created a shortcode to display the existing attribute terms


  • First release